The labor theory of value ltv is a theory of value that argues that the economic value of a good or service is determined by the total amount of socially necessary labor required to produce it ltv is usually associated with marxian economics, though it also appears in the theories of earlier classical liberal economists such as adam smith and david ricardo and later also in anarchist.
